| /*------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| * |
| * pgfnames.c |
| * directory handling functions |
| * |
| * Portions Copyright (c) 1996-2023, PostgreSQL Global Development Group |
| * Portions Copyright (c) 1994, Regents of the University of California |
| * |
| * IDENTIFICATION |
| * src/common/pgfnames.c |
| * |
| *------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| */ |
| |
| #ifndef FRONTEND |
| #include "postgres.h" |
| #else |
| #include "postgres_fe.h" |
| #endif |
| |
| #include <dirent.h> |
| |
| #ifndef FRONTEND |
| #define pg_log_warning(...) elog(WARNING, __VA_ARGS__) |
| #else |
| #include "common/logging.h" |
| #endif |
| |
| /* |
| * pgfnames |
| * |
| * return a list of the names of objects in the argument directory. Caller |
| * must call pgfnames_cleanup later to free the memory allocated by this |
| * function. |
| */ |
| char ** |
| pgfnames(const char *path) |
| { |
| DIR *dir; |
| struct dirent *file; |
| char **filenames; |
| int numnames = 0; |
| int fnsize = 200; /* enough for many small dbs */ |
| |
| dir = opendir(path); |
| if (dir == NULL) |
| { |
| pg_log_warning("could not open directory \"%s\": %m", path); |
| return NULL; |
| } |
| |
| filenames = (char **) palloc(fnsize * sizeof(char *)); |
| |
| while (errno = 0, (file = readdir(dir)) != NULL) |
| { |
| if (strcmp(file->d_name, ".") != 0 && strcmp(file->d_name, "..") != 0) |
| { |
| if (numnames + 1 >= fnsize) |
| { |
| fnsize *= 2; |
| filenames = (char **) repalloc(filenames, |
| fnsize * sizeof(char *)); |
| } |
| filenames[numnames++] = pstrdup(file->d_name);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| if (errno) |
| pg_log_warning("could not read directory \"%s\": %m", path); |
| |
| filenames[numnames] = NULL; |
| |
| if (closedir(dir)) |
| pg_log_warning("could not close directory \"%s\": %m", path); |
| |
| return filenames; |
| } |
| |
| |
| /* |
| * pgfnames_cleanup |
| * |
| * deallocate memory used for filenames |
| */ |
| void |
| pgfnames_cleanup(char **filenames) |
| { |
| char **fn; |
| |
| for (fn = filenames; *fn; fn++) |
| pfree(*fn); |
| |
| pfree(filenames); |
| } |
